We particularly like their email migration solution for migrating an on-premise Exchange server to Microsoft 365.

Unlike MigrationWiz, which does a great job of cloud-to-cloud migrations, CodeTwo installs on a server or workstation to perform the migration. This is what makes it the ideal choice for performing an on-premise Exchange to Microsoft 365 migration. There is less Internet traffic involved and only one remote host (Microsoft’s servers) involved.

Pricing for CodeTwo is very favourable, particularly if a large number of mailboxes are involved. The pricing is tiered and continues to decrease starting at 10 mailboxes. If you’re migrating a large (greater than 30 GB) public folder database, CodeTwo is the hands-down choice over MigrationWiz from a cost perspective. CodeTwo uses 25 mailbox licenses for public folders, regardless of the size. MigrationWiz charges for every 10 GB of public folder space being migrated.
